Cyberpunk 2077: Phantom Liberty — 1440p medium, 60-80 fps. Baldur’s Gate 3 — Act 3 still chugs, but that’s a city problem, not a CPU problem. Lightroom exports? 5–10% slower than a 5600X, but who’s counting seconds when you’re sipping coffee?
Windows 11, for all its controversy, actually breathed new life into this 7nm Zen 2 classic. The scheduler understands the 6c/12t dance better than Windows 10 ever did. Background updates no longer stutter my Valorant rounds. The new File Explorer? Surprisingly snappy. And Auto HDR on my old GTX 1080? A visual gift I never expected.
People said: “Don’t upgrade to 11 on older Ryzen.” They cited L3 cache latency bugs (fixed). They warned about fTPM stutters (also fixed). But here’s the reality — the 3600 on Windows 11 is like a diesel sedan on a highway: not flashy, but cruises at 120km/h without breaking a sweat.
